如何利用C/C++开发Excel Add-in来实现复杂的金融数据分析功能?
时间: 2024-12-01 14:20:56 浏览: 19
开发Excel Add-in是提升Excel在金融分析应用中效能的有效途径。为了掌握这项技术,建议参考《使用C/C++开发Excel插件:金融应用实战》这本书籍。本书深入讲解了如何使用C/C++编程语言,结合COM接口和VBA,为Excel打造高性能的金融分析工具。
参考资源链接:[使用C/C++开发Excel插件:金融应用实战](https://wenku.csdn.net/doc/49nripz8so?spm=1055.2569.3001.10343)
首先,你需要了解Excel的COM接口,这是实现Add-in的基础。通过这些接口,你可以用C/C++编程语言访问和操作Excel对象模型,包括单元格、工作表和公式等。这允许你创建和修改工作簿中的数据,实现自定义的财务分析功能。
其次,书中还将介绍如何在C/C++中处理内存管理,以及如何优化性能。金融数据分析往往需要处理大量的数据,因此合理的内存分配和管理策略以及性能优化对于确保插件的高效运行至关重要。
安全性和兼容性也是本书重点讨论的内容。由于金融数据的敏感性,确保开发的Add-in在不同版本的Excel和操作系统上的安全性与兼容性是至关重要的。
另外,错误处理和调试也是开发过程中不可或缺的一部分。书中会讲解如何进行有效的错误检测和调试,确保你的插件稳定可靠。
书中还包含丰富的实例应用,如财务建模、风险评估和交易系统的案例,这些案例将引导你如何将理论知识应用到实际问题中去,并通过实践加深理解。
最后,从需求分析到部署的完整开发流程也是本书的重要部分。学习如何规划项目、进行设计、编码、测试和文档编写,将帮助你更好地管理整个开发周期。
总结来说,C/C++与Excel的结合提供了极大的灵活性和性能优势,适用于开发复杂的金融分析工具。通过学习《使用C/C++开发Excel插件:金融应用实战》这本书,你可以系统地掌握整个开发流程和必要的技术细节,从而能够为金融行业提供更加强大和专业的解决方案。
参考资源链接:[使用C/C++开发Excel插件:金融应用实战](https://wenku.csdn.net/doc/49nripz8so?spm=1055.2569.3001.10343)
阅读全文